public static JmxConnector getSystemJmxConnector(AdminService as) { List<JmxConnector> connectors = as.getJmxConnector(); for (JmxConnector connector : connectors) { if (as.getSystemJmxConnectorName().equals(connector.getName())) { return connector; } } return null; }
public static JmxConnector getSystemJmxConnector(AdminService as) { List<JmxConnector> connectors = as.getJmxConnector(); for (JmxConnector connector : connectors) { if (as.getSystemJmxConnectorName().equals(connector.getName())) { return connector; } } return null; }
public void run() { synchronized (service.lock) { for (final JmxConnector c : mConfiguredConnectors) { if (!Boolean.parseBoolean(c.getEnabled())) { JMX_LOGGER.log(Level.INFO, JMX_STARTED_SERVICE_DISABLED, c.getName()); continue; } try { final JMXConnectorServer server = startConnector(c); mConnectorServers.add(server); } catch (final Throwable t) { JMX_LOGGER.log(Level.WARNING, JMX_CANNOT_START_CONNECTOR, new Object[]{toString(c), t}); t.printStackTrace(); } } service.jmxConnectorstatus = JMXConnectorStatus.STARTED; service.lock.notifyAll(); } } }
connObjectName = new ObjectName(JMX_CONNECTOR_SERVER_PREFIX + ",protocol=" + protocol + ",name=" + connConfig.getName()); mMBeanServer.registerMBean(server, connObjectName).getObjectName(); } catch (final Exception e) {
private static String toString(final JmxConnector c) { return "JmxConnector config: { name = " + c.getName() + ", Protocol = " + c.getProtocol() + ", Address = " + c.getAddress() + ", Port = " + c.getPort() + ", AcceptAll = " + c.getAcceptAll() + ", AuthRealmName = " + c.getAuthRealmName() + ", SecurityEnabled = " + c.getSecurityEnabled() + "}"; }
if (jmxConn.getName().equals(listenerId)) { jmxConnector = jmxConn;
JmxConnector jmxConnector = null; for (JmxConnector listener : config.getAdminService().getJmxConnector()) { if (listener.getName().equals(listenerId)) { jmxConnector = listener;